Muhammad Dawood's Story
Muhammad Dawood, a one-year-old boy from Lahore, was unable to hear the sounds around him. Dawood was falling behind in speech and language development which was important at his age. He couldn’t hear and speak like other children of his age. His parents took him to a nearby hospital and consulted a doctor, who performed some medical tests and diagnosed him with congenital sensorineural hearing loss. To enable him to hear and speak, the doctor advised cochlear implant surgery. However, the cost of the surgery was beyond his family’s financial reach.
Dawood lived in a small rented house with his parents and one sibling. His father, the sole breadwinner in the family, was an employee at a private company. His monthly income was insufficient to pay for house rent, utility bills as well as groceries. Dawood’s family’s financial situation was stretched thin and they simply couldn’t afford the costly surgery. During this time of need, Dawood‘s family contacted Transparent Hands and asked us to register his case. The generosity of our donors enabled us to arrange surgery for Dawood at a reputable hospital on our panel.
On 2nd October 2024, Dawood was admitted to GIMS Hospital in Gambat. His surgery was scheduled for the following day, 3rd October 2024. Dr. Maqbool Ahmed carefully inserted the internal component of the cochlear implant. Dawood was hospitalized for two days and received post-operative care. On 4th October 2024, Dawood was discharged in satisfactory condition from the hospital.
The external component of the cochlear implant was installed six weeks after the surgery. Now, Dawood is in his rehabilitation process and he receives speech therapy sessions for it. Dawood’s family expressed their happiness as follows:
